Citizenship
The CBES Counselors chose citizenship as this month's Titan Trait. In October students will be focusing on how to be a good citizens of their classroom, school, community, state and country.
Good Citizens:
- Help others and help their communities
- Respect others and show kindness
- Take care of our planet
- Make the world a better place for everyone!

Fall Break Community Workshops
Join us October 11-14 from 8:30-3:30 at CBCS for fun days of art projects, science activities, games in the gym, Legos and more. Highlights include late season harvesting in the school garden and fall art projects on Tuesday. Celebrate bats on Wednesday! Learn why they are important to our everyday lives. We’ll also make healthy snacks on Wednesday. Halloween is the theme on Thursday, with Halloween art and games like Zombie tag and Monster Freeze tag. On Friday, we’ll read pirate stories, play games like Pirate Ship and Walk the Plank, create pirate puppets and visit Pirate Park.
